About this opportunity
PROTA (PROfundización Técnico-Artística — Technical-Artistic Deepening) helps circus artists transition from "performing artist" to "creating artist." The program balances three foundational areas: artistic (theory & practice), physical/corporal, and a chosen technical specialty.
**Schedule**
Academic year: 22 September 2026 – 28 May 2027.
Three modality options:
- Basic: 11 hours/week (4h body + 6h specialty + 1h mentoring)
- Intermediate: 15 hours/week (8h body + 6h specialty + 1h mentoring)
- Double: 20 hours/week (8h body + 10h specialty + 2h mentoring)
**Curriculum**
Core physical: Acrobatics, Trampoline, Physical Conditioning, Group Acrobatic Balancing.
Core artistic: Theater, Dance, Acrodance, Creation Workshop, Tutoring.
Theory: Circus History, Functional Anatomy, Biomechanics, Nutrition, Pedagogy, Lighting/Sound, Safety Techniques, Makeup, Aesthetic Realization, Career Guidance.
Specialty options: Hand-to-hand acrobatics, Verticals, Apparatus balance (ball, wire, tightrope, roller, unicycle), Aerial techniques (trapeze, hoop, rope, fabric, straps), Juggling, Seesaw, Mast.
Each participant receives a designated mentor (choreographer, artistic director, theatrical interpretation, clown, etc.).
**Cost**
- Basic Modality: €2,350/year
- Intermediate Modality: €2,900/year
- Double Modality: €3,700/year
Full annual payment required upon acceptance to secure enrollment.
**Application & entry requirements**
Applicants must have a technical/artistic level equal to or greater than someone completing the second year of Carampa's Professional Course, and present a sketch of a performance piece or act to develop during the program. Open for solo artists or duos.
Application:
- Detailed registration form
- Video submission (with specific content/format guidelines)
- Evaluation by admissions panel (artistic direction, head of studies, specialty instructors)
- Candidate interview
Evaluation assesses three axes: physical, creative, and technical specialty (including the submitted project).
Registration deadline: 11 June 2026.
**Language of instruction**
Spanish.
**Location**
Madrid, Spain (Carampa Circus School).
